Acknowledge Your Depression

Depression is an illness and needs to be acknowledged as such. It is not a reason to be ashamed. The reason so many people fail to seek help for their depression is that they are ashamed. Unfortunately, this is one of the feelings associated with depression anyway and makes the illness difficult to acknowledge. When Depression insomnia appears all gets even more complicated.

If you are constantly feeling particularly low, well-meaning friends might tell you to “snap out of it” or even start to get irritated by your mood. Your depression will feed off this negativity and you start to wonder why you can’t just “snap out of it”. You then start to feel that there’s something wrong with you because it should be so easy and it’s just “not right” that you feel so bad all the time. Well, it’s not right and there is something wrong with you. You have a medical condition and you deserve treatment in the same way as any other patient. If you had a cold for six months would you ignore it and hope it would pass? No, you would dose yourself up with anything you could find and maybe see a doctor to find out if there’s an underlying reason for it to last so long.

Depression is sadness that lasts too long. Everyone is sad at some point in their lives but depression is more than that. Although treating social anxiety is possible it is still difficult to handle. It is a feeling that you can’t bring yourself up from the bottom. In the end you give up trying. People start to avoid you. You feel worse. You need to find external help to treat the problem in the same way as you would if you had a long-lasting cold. You could try herbal remedies – there are some in your pharmacy – or you could see your doctor. There may be an underlying physical cause for your depression. Read about anxiety treatments.

If your doctor cannot help you they may refer you for counselling. Don’t be embarrassed to go for counselling but do make sure you are comfortable with your counsellor. If not, try another one. Counselling should not be discounted because you don’t feel comfortable with your first choice of practitioner. In everyday life you will naturally find that you get on with some people and clash with others. You cannot afford to have a personality clash with your counsellor. On the other hand you must be sure that it is a personality clash and not just that you don’t agree with what they are saying. A general rule is to go with your instincts. If you like the person and seemed to get on well in the first couple of sessions then stick with it because they might just have touched on the root cause of your problem.

In some cases, acknowledging depression may be difficult because you have lived with it so long that you don’t know whether it is depression or not. If you have grown up with depression it is possible not to realise that you are actually depressed because you have no concept of how normal people should feel. You may feel angry all the time or you may feel like going to the middle of an empty field and simply screaming. You may feel anxious, have trouble sleeping or even sleep too much. You may think that your family would be better off without you (and actually believe that to be true) and may have considered running away or suicide. You may worry about death all the time (yours or someone else’s) and not let yourself be happy just in case…… (or even “I must enjoy this now in case………..”). If you are feeling any or all of the above then you need to consider talking to someone. Even if it is just a friend or family member to start with, they may be able to advise you and encourage you to seek professional help.

Once you have acknowledged that you have depression please remember that it is a medical condition and can be cured. You don’t have to feel this way for ever. Nobody actually thinks of you the way you think they do. Talk to someone. Seek and accept help and you will find that there is a different way of seeing life.

Clinical Depression – An Overview

Just what is Clinical Depression?  Clinical Depression is a serious illness.  This illness can affect the way you feel, the way you act and the way you think.  Having this illness does not make you a loser.  It simply means that you have a medical problem that has to be addressed.  You may find it very difficult to function like you used to.  Activities that you once used to find entertaining may fail to interest you anymore.  Clinical depression will cause you to feel remorse and hopelessness for long periods of time.  This illness does not simply come and go.  You won’t feel sad for a few days and then just get over it.  Clinical Depression is much more.

Clinical Depression can affect every aspect of your everyday life.  The illness can affect your thought pattern and leave you confused.  Your mood and the way that you behave are also at the will of this unforgiving illness.  You can also experience eating and sleeping disorders that will turn your life upside down.  Where you once may have been able to do your work or study for school without any hesitation you may quickly lose the ability to do so.  Clinical Depression will specifically affect your ability to deal with those around you.  You will find that you often do not feel like yourself. 

As mentioned earlier Clinical Depression is not a personal defect.  It is not an illness that you can wish gone out of your life.  This is not an illness that will be cured through self-control or self-treatment.  A medical treatment of Clinical Depression that can go on for weeks, months or years is required.  If not treated it can lead individuals to attempt suicide.  If not treated it can lead individuals to attempt suicide. The reasons for the depression may seem known to you.  However, this illness is complex and can be caused by many different factors.  Generally Clinical Depression is caused by multiple factors.  Factors such as your environment or even your DNA are important. 

Clinical Depression can also be a result of biological conditions like chemical imbalances that work on the brain.  It’s also known that one of the leading causes is stress.  Many areas of your life can be causing stress that affects your psychological make up .  Our lives are filled with all sorts of potential pressures that can wreak havoc with your system.  Clinical Depression can even result from abuse of alcohol or drugs. Don’t hesitate to consult a medical professional if you or anyone you know shows signs of this disease.
